Even Norton suggests when you go to update your virus sigs, even though the software says it downloaded everything, keep on clicking the update button until it says "no updates are available." I try to update once a day with all the crap going on, plus, my system automatically runs a full scan at 3 a.m. every morning.
That's kinda what I was getting at though, mine is similarly configured, it ran full scan 2 days ago but found nothing. I updated it manually instead of allowing it to look for updates itself and there were two updates that it hadn't found automatically. After they were installed is when the trojans were found.
